Title :
Cylindrical rectangular microstrip antennas using slot coupling

Abstract :
Full wave spectral domain approach together with the reciprocity theorem are used to analyze a slot coupled cylindrical rectangular microstrip antenna. The slot is excited by either an open circuited stripline or an open circuited microstripline. The fields excited by the antenna patch surface current and the slot equivalent magnetic current for a multiple dielectric substrates coated cylinder are rigorously formulated using the spectral domain Green´s functions. Numerical results for the input impedance and far-field pattern are presented. It is found that the input impedance is significantly affected by the cylinder size
